From XRAY:
2023 All-new Features:

  • All-new aluminum bulkhead framework increases reliability, strength, and allows for much greater airflow to cool the drivetrain as well as more convenient maintenance from the super easy diff access
  • Front & rear aluminum diff pinion adapters maintain proper gear mesh and allow for significantly improved cooling of the pinion gear bearings
  • Aluminum eccentric bushings for the rear differential allow for a new diff height tuning adjustment
  • Redesigned chassis plate to match the aluminum bulkheads features extra cutouts to promote airflow and increased cooling of the drivetrain
  • New front & rear shock towers feature a second row of shock absorber positions for super fine adjustments
  • To accommodate the latest low profile racing bodies, the rear shock tower features an additional wing mounting position to place the wing mount as low as possible
  • Redesigned front upper carbon top deck reinforces the new aluminum bulkheads and chassis
  • New diff crown gears and pinion gears use specially designed profile of the 46T and 13T gears for a perfectly matched engagement that ensures smoother operation, less drag and significantly longer lifespan
  • New lightweight foam bumper
  • Graphite upper plate for the upper bumper assembly integrates with the alum bulkheads to reinforce the foam bumper and protect the front suspension and chassis components
  • Ball bearing equipped front and rear anti-roll bar systems mounted via aluminum collars to provide easy and precise installation while eliminating excess play for consistent performance
  • Graphite rear roll center upper plate on the uprights expand adjustment possibilities with the whole range of offset wheel axles
  • Front suspension holder remains in place during bulkhead disassembly to keep suspension intact for easier drivetrain service
  • Steering system features lower servo saver posts and aluminum steering plate to integrate with the new bulkhead geometry
  • New central dogbone lengths to fit the updated chassis and bulkhead dimensions and updated outdrives with M5 setscrews for improved reliability and easier servicing

Bulkheads.

All-new aluminum bulkhead framework increases reliability and strength while also allowing more airflow for cooling the drivetrain and easier, more convenient maintenance with super easy diff access.

Chassis.

The chassis plate is redesigned for the all-new aluminum bulkheads and features extra openings in the rear to improve drive train cooling for increased lifespan.

Drivetrain Cooling.

The aluminum bulkheads and chassis were redesigned to significantly improve drivetrain cooling by increasing airflow around the components, resulting in better lifespan and reliability.

Diff Height Adjustment.

The rear aluminum bulkhead features adjustable aluminum eccentric bushings for easy diff height adjustment.

Matched Gears.

The new differential crown gear and pinion gear feature specially designed profiles of the 46T and 13T gears for a perfectly matched engagement that ensures smoother operation, less drag and significantly longer lifespan.

Gear Differential.

The high-volume differentials improve vehicle control and consistency over long runs and enhance reliability. The differentials feature larger capacity cases and larger internal gears with more teeth for improved differential moment. The larger oil volume and the shape of the gear teeth reduce overheating. The diff pins have stronger design to improve reliability.

Easy Diff Access.

The aluminum bulkhead design gives access to the differentials after removing only 4 screws in rear & 8 screws in front while leaving the entire suspension assembly mounted on the car.

Shock Towers.

Redesigned front & rear shock towers are matched to the new bulkhead framework, with both featuring an additional row of shock absorber positions for super fine adjustments.

The lower row allows less chassis roll for higher corner speed, while the upper row increases the roll to help increase traction.

The rear shock tower features two locations for the rear wing mount position.

Braces.

Front and rear braces control the chassis flex for improved traction and responsiveness. Multiple flex options are available to match flex to traction levels. The rear brace is now mounted directly to the rear aluminum bulkhead via an aluminum mounting plate.

Front Top Deck.

The graphite front top deck replaces the previous composite version. The new top deck was updated to fit the aluminum bulkheads.

Steering System.

To integrate with the new aluminum bulkheads and provide the proper geometry, the steering plate and servo saver posts were redesigned.

Servo Holder.

To improve the reliability the servo holder has new reinforced design. The servo holder is designed to fit the saddle pack layout.

Central Dogbone Drive Shafts.

Central dogbone driveshafts are lighter than CVD drive shafts for improved acceleration. They can also have a longer lifespan thanks to the easier maintenance of the dog bone and outdrives, reducing servicing requirements.

All the drive shaft parts are machined from Hudy Spring Steel and are specially hardened.

Bumper.

The new lightweight foam bumper is 40% lighter than the previous design. The foam bumper and bumper holder were redesigned to integrate with the aluminum bulkheads for proper support and protection.

Anti-Roll Bar.

Ball bearing equipped front and rear anti-roll bar systems mount via aluminum collars to provide easy and precise adjustment while eliminating excessive play for consistent handling and performance.

Manufactured from spring steel material, anti-roll bars of different thickness are available for fine-tuning.

Uprights.

The rear uprights feature new graphite roll center plates with multiple mounting positions to match the whole range of offset wheel axles and to increase clearance between wheel and roll center plate when using narrower offsets.

Suspension Holders.

The new aluminum suspension holders continue to feature the Integrated Suspension Settings (I.S.S.) that allows for quick & easy suspension geometry changes.

The front suspension holder features a new center mounting screw to keep the front suspension mounted on the car when other front end components are removed for easier maintenance.

Using the eccentric suspension bushings in the aluminum suspension holders and a few suspension shims, the GTX suspension geometry can be completely adjusted in seconds for quickly dialing in settings for any track condition.
